Electronic Research and Development in Lancaster
MisterWhat found 1 results for Electronic Research and Development in Lancaster. Find phone numbers, addresses, maps, postcodes, website, contact details and other useful information.
Ferranti International Inc
1200 Corporate Blvd
Lancaster, 17601
1200 Corporate Blvd
Lancaster, 17601
Related results
ipsumedia limited
P.O. Box 2801
Lancaster, 17608
P.O. Box 2801
Lancaster, 17608
Carlos Computer Optimization
PO Box 4181
Lancaster, 17604
PO Box 4181
Lancaster, 17604
Radio Active Repair
1285 Manheim Pike
Lancaster, 17601
1285 Manheim Pike
Lancaster, 17601
Apple Store, Park City
541 Park City Ctr
Lancaster, 17601
541 Park City Ctr
Lancaster, 17601
Best Buy
1801 Hempstead Rd
Lancaster, 17601
1801 Hempstead Rd
Lancaster, 17601

